Detail

Problem Description:

An update is now available for Red Hat Decision Manager.

Red Hat Product Security has rated this update as having a security impact of Important. A Common Vulnerability Scoring System (CVSS) base score, which gives a detailed severity rating, is available for each vulnerability from the CVE link(s) in the References section.

2. Description:

Red Hat Decision Manager is an open source decision management platform that combines business rules management, complex event processing, Decision Model & Notation (DMN) execution, and Business Optimizer for solving planning problems. It automates business decisions and makes that logic available to the entire business.

This release of Red Hat Decision Manager 7.4.0 serves as an update to Red Hat Decision Manager 7.3.1, and includes bug fixes and enhancements, which are documented in the Release Notes document linked to in the References.

Security Fix(es):

* jackson-databind: Potential information exfiltration with default typing, serialization gadget from MyBatis (CVE-2018-11307)

* jackson-databind: improper polymorphic deserialization of types from Jodd-db library (CVE-2018-12022)

* jackson-databind: improper polymorphic deserialization of types from Oracle JDBC driver (CVE-2018-12023)

* jackson-databind: arbitrary code execution in slf4j-ext class (CVE-2018-14718)

* jackson-databind: arbitrary code execution in blaze-ds-opt and blaze-ds-core classes (CVE-2018-14719)

* jackson-databind: improper polymorphic deserialization in axis2-transport-jms class (CVE-2018-19360)

* jackson-databind: improper polymorphic deserialization in openjpa class (CVE-2018-19361)

* jackson-databind: improper polymorphic deserialization in jboss-common-core class (CVE-2018-19362)

* jackson-databind: exfiltration/XXE in some JDK classes (CVE-2018-14720)

* jackson-databind: server-side request forgery (SSRF) in axis2-jaxws class (CVE-2018-14721)

* xstream: remote code execution due to insecure XML deserialization (CVE-2019-10173, regression of CVE-2013-7285)

For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section.

3. Solution:

For on-premise installations, before applying the update, back up your existing installation, including all applications, configuration files, databases and database settings, and so on.

It is recommended to halt the server by stopping the JBoss Application Server process before installing this update; after installing the update, restart the server by starting the JBoss Application Server process.

The References section of this erratum contains a download link (you must log in to download the update).
